Even if the relevant authorities do not want ... WebGerman Naturalization: New Fast-Track Citizenship will require C1 Level German. In the current law, you can get fast track citizenship in 6 years instead of 8 if your German is B2 or better and you have shown extraordinary efforts to integrate (like volunteering for German NGOs). The upcoming law was supposed to reduce normal time to 5 years ... WebJun 13, 2024 · As a stateless person, if you have been living legally in Germany for 5 years and are under 21 years of age. § Section 21 of the Act on the Legal Status of Homeless … WebGenerally, you have to pay €113 for a German permanent residence permit. However, if you are a highly qualified professional, the fee is €147, whereas if you are self-employed, the fee is €124. Turkish citizens pay a reduced fee of €28.80. If your application is rejected, you have to pay a processing fee of €56.50.
